首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

OAuth和OWIN身份验证-混淆

OAuth是一种开放标准的授权协议,用于授权第三方应用访问用户在某个服务提供商上存储的受保护资源,而无需将用户的用户名和密码提供给第三方应用。它通过令牌的方式实现授权,使得用户可以控制第三方应用对其资源的访问权限。

OWIN(Open Web Interface for .NET)是一个开放标准的接口,用于在.NET应用程序和Web服务器之间进行通信。它提供了一种灵活的方式来处理HTTP请求和响应,并支持中间件的概念,使得开发人员可以自定义请求处理流程。

身份验证是一种验证用户身份的过程,确保用户是其所声称的身份。在Web应用程序中,身份验证通常涉及用户提供凭据(如用户名和密码),然后将其与存储在数据库或其他身份存储中的凭据进行比较。

混淆(Obfuscation)是一种对代码进行修改的技术,目的是使代码难以理解和逆向工程。混淆可以通过重命名变量和函数、删除注释和空格、添加无用代码等方式来实现。混淆可以增加代码的安全性,防止恶意用户对代码进行分析和修改。

在OAuth和OWIN身份验证中,混淆可以用于增加安全性,防止攻击者通过分析代码来获取敏感信息。通过对代码进行混淆,可以使得攻击者难以理解代码逻辑和获取关键信息,从而提高系统的安全性。

腾讯云提供了一系列与身份验证和安全相关的产品和服务,例如腾讯云身份认证服务(CAM)和腾讯云安全组(Security Group)。CAM提供了身份验证和访问控制的功能,可以帮助用户管理和控制访问腾讯云资源的权限。安全组则提供了网络访问控制的功能,可以帮助用户保护云服务器和其他云资源的安全。

关于混淆方面,腾讯云没有提供专门的产品或服务。但是,开发人员可以使用第三方的混淆工具来对代码进行混淆,以增加代码的安全性。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券